Output 17139a2c2b7df9d76bddce3b76910972b637ad4b9cbdee6c93019425dfe78d35:0

value
406398699
script pubkey
OP_0 OP_PUSHBYTES_20 3b95be5f67ce3ec711ecb748835a1801637aec06
address
bc1q8w2muhm8eclvwy0vkaygxkscq93h4mqxfg44lu
transaction
17139a2c2b7df9d76bddce3b76910972b637ad4b9cbdee6c93019425dfe78d35
confirmations
310754
spent
true